if you precipitated with SMB, then thats all you need. you wont need the oxalic acid.the rinses and washes is to remove the last bit of metalic salts from your precipitated gold.first rinse in boiling water and decant. some salts will dissolve in hot water. next, rinse in hot hcl, bring the solution to a boil for at least 15 minutes. if the hcl takes on a green color, decant and rinse well with tap water.add fresh hcl and bring to a boil for another 15 minutes.repeat this step until the solution remains clear. rinse with tap water X2. add clear, plain household ammonia to a couple inches over your powder. bring this to a boil for at least 15 minutes.let cool and decant into a clean vessel.rinse powder with tap water X2. add a small amount of hcl and water and heat while swirling.after a few minutes decant and rinse powder with tap water X2.
back to the ammonia rinse.add hcl slowly until theres no reaction and fuming stops. if silver is present, it will precipitate out as a white chunky substance called silver chloride.
